Why Cash Flow Matters More Than Door Count: The Real Estate Mistake That Looks Successful on Paper

A big rental portfolio can look impressive from the outside. 585 rental units sounds like success, especially if the goal is “more doors,” more tenants, and more rent hitting the bank every month. But real estate cash flow does not come from bragging rights, screenshots, or door count. It comes from what is left after lenders, taxes, insurance, management, payroll, repairs, and personal expenses are paid.

From DM to Deal Payday: How a Motivated Seller Lead Became a Wholesale Win

A Facebook DM can turn into a real estate payday, but only if there is a business behind it before the message ever arrives. This deal started with motivated seller leads coming through social media, moved through a virtual assistant’s first pass, and ended with a contract at $33,000 on a house with an estimated $160,000 ARV and about $30,000 in repairs.
